因為屬性為定義的時候,用attr就會是undefind。如: 當checked=時,attr(checked)會返回undefind,當checked=checked時,就會返回true。
洪洞網(wǎng)站制作公司哪家好,找創(chuàng)新互聯(lián)建站!從網(wǎng)頁設(shè)計、網(wǎng)站建設(shè)、微信開發(fā)、APP開發(fā)、成都響應(yīng)式網(wǎng)站建設(shè)等網(wǎng)站項目制作,到程序開發(fā),運營維護。創(chuàng)新互聯(lián)建站自2013年起到現(xiàn)在10年的時間,我們擁有了豐富的建站經(jīng)驗和運維經(jīng)驗,來保證我們的工作的順利進行。專注于網(wǎng)站建設(shè)就選創(chuàng)新互聯(lián)建站。
由于繼續(xù)執(zhí)行后續(xù)代碼的時間肯定比獲取服務(wù)器響應(yīng)并調(diào)用回調(diào)函數(shù)進行賦值快,所以在第一次請求時,還沒來得及獲取響應(yīng),就alert(jj),自然是 undefined。
既在IE中返回了success,那應(yīng)該并不是這段代碼的問題;問題的原因應(yīng)該是你用IE提交的值在服務(wù)器端獲得不了,即為‘undifined’了。你的前段是不是還有代碼提交到后臺獲取數(shù)據(jù)的?貼出來吧。
指明返回的格式是“text” data的類型是text.(String) data.title 肯定是 undefined 騷年 用一個東西 先學明白 我剛工作的時候也因為AJAX出過好多問題。 用的時候先好好學。
在jquery里可以直接用isNaN(),因為他是JavaScript的類庫。是由JavaScript語言寫的。例如: (document).ready(function(){ alert(isNaN($(#id).val()));});可以直接使用。
當循環(huán)到第三次時也說明這不是一個數(shù)字或小數(shù)。再或者:可以給input綁定onchange事件,在事件中,獲取到用戶輸入的值,并使用正則表達式或者是isNaN()方法進行判斷是否是數(shù)字。如果不是數(shù)字,再相應(yīng)的給出提示,就可以了。
function 參數(shù),該函數(shù)也可規(guī)定當發(fā)生 blur 事件時執(zhí)行的代碼。提示:早前,blur 事件僅發(fā)生于表單元素上。在新瀏覽器中,該事件可用于任何元素。
jquery中cache:true和false的區(qū)別是:true的話會讀緩存而且真的到服務(wù)器上;alse的話會在url后面加一個時間綴,而是讓它跑到服務(wù)器獲取結(jié)果。
如果cache為true,會緩存ajax結(jié)果,第二次及更多次的調(diào)用會用緩存中的結(jié)果。如果不想使用緩存,只要cache:false就可以了。
判斷下PAGE_EC.isOk()就ok;(#validateForm).valid(),返回布爾值,為ture,則全部通過。第一次調(diào)用valid方法時,即使驗證出錯,也會返回true,第二次驗證時如果還有錯誤才會才會返回false。
這次給大家?guī)韏query如何判斷元素內(nèi)容為空,jquery判斷元素內(nèi)容為空的注意事項有哪些,下面就是實戰(zhàn)案例,一起來看一下。
1、廣度優(yōu)先遍歷從某個頂點出發(fā),首先訪問這個頂點,然后找出這個結(jié)點的所有未被訪問的鄰接點,訪問完后再訪問這些結(jié)點中第一個鄰接點的所有結(jié)點,重復此方法,直到所有結(jié)點都被訪問完為止。
2、回調(diào)函數(shù)每次傳入數(shù)組的索引和對應(yīng)的值,方法會返回被遍歷對象的第一參數(shù)。
3、ES6 一共有 5 種方法可以遍歷對象的屬性。(1)for...in for...in 循環(huán)遍歷對象自身的和繼承的可枚舉屬性(不含 Symbol 屬性)。
4、jQuery中each()方法的主要作用是循環(huán)遍歷不同的數(shù)據(jù),我們可以通過它來循環(huán)來自相同選擇器中的多個DOM對象今天將和大家介紹的是我們jQuery中的each()函數(shù)的用法,它可以允許我們循環(huán)遍歷不同的數(shù)據(jù),比如數(shù)組或者對象。